Governor Romney’s 2005 Budget Vetoes

The 2005 budget moved one step closer to its final form last week with Governor Romney's exercise of his veto power under the Massachusetts Constitution. With the Legislature scheduled to conclude formal sessions for the year before the end of July, lawmakers have less than a month to override-by means of two-thirds votes in both the House and the Senate-any vetoes that they find objectionable.
